Welcome to the Tulsa Ukulele Club website. We are a group of people of all ages who enjoy playing the ukulele. We welcome every level of player from beginner to professional. We play a wide variety of music, as diverse as our membership. Right now, if you come to one of our meetings you are going to hear a lot of old time standards, country, folk and blues, possibly some Gospel, but we are welcome to new influences.

While our emphasis is on ukuleles, we welcome other instruments too. Bring your harmonica or guitar and of course, a kazoo is always welcome.

We are a family oriented organization and encourage the entire family to attend, even the little guys, so long as they do not disrupt the meeting. Watch this site for special announcements for meetings when we will be offering free beginner's ukulele lessons.

It is mid summer here in Tulsa and as usual it is pretty warm.  But that is not holding us back in terms of participation. 

We just completed an eight week program with the Tulsa School District to provide some entertainment to the 2 to 4 year old children in their CAP program for children living in conditions classified as poverty.  We played and sang the ABC, Twinkle, Twinkle and similar songs, getting them involved.  A lot of fun for us, and a nice break for the kids.

And we are now a routine act in the Olio portion of the Drunkard show at the Spotlight theater.

Our regular Thursday evening jams continue, most of the time at the Burgundy Place retirement village, we are continuing to give the residents and guests in the Cancer Center of America lobby some entertainment, and we are continuing our open mike nights and jams at the NYC Pizza shop.  Occasionally a retirement facility requests some entertainment and these special events help make our programs for the Tulsa ukulele world pretty busy.
